Ingress problems are specific to your implementation, so let me just speak to a bare-metal, LAN implementation.

The key validation point of an ingress resource is that it gets an address (after all, what am I supposed to hit, if the ingress doesn't have an address associated with it?) So if you do

kubectl get ingress some-ingress

Over and over (give it 30 seconds or so) and it never shows an address - what now?

On bare-metal LAN there are a few trouble spots. First, ensure that your Ingressresource can find your Ingresscontroller - so (setting aside the controller spec for now) your resource needs to be able to find your controller with something like:

apiVersion: networking.k8s.io/v1kind: Ingressmetadata:  name: web-api-ingress  annotations:    kubernetes.io/ingress.class: nginx

Where your controller has entries like:

Labels:                   app.kubernetes.io/component=controller                          app.kubernetes.io/instance=ingress-nginx                          app.kubernetes.io/managed-by=Helm                          app.kubernetes.io/name=ingress-nginx                          app.kubernetes.io/version=1.0.4                          helm.sh/chart=ingress-nginx-4.0.6

But now let's go back a step - your controller - is it setup appropriately for your (in my case) bare-metal LAN implementation? (this is all made super-easy by the cloud providers, so I'm providing this answer for my friends in the private cloud community)

There the issue is that you need this essential hostNetwork setting to be true, in your Ingresscontroller deployment. So for that, instead of using the basic yamil (https://raw.githubusercontent.com/kubernetes/ingress-nginx/controller-v1.0.4/deploy/static/provider/baremetal/deploy.yaml) - wget it, and modify it to set the spec of the template of the spec of the Deployment, so that hostNetwork: true - something like (scroll down to the end):

# Source: ingress-nginx/templates/controller-deployment.yamlapiVersion: apps/v1kind: Deploymentmetadata:  labels:    helm.sh/chart: ingress-nginx-4.0.6    app.kubernetes.io/name: ingress-nginx    app.kubernetes.io/instance: ingress-nginx    app.kubernetes.io/version: 1.0.4    app.kubernetes.io/managed-by: Helm    app.kubernetes.io/component: controller  name: ingress-nginx-controller  namespace: ingress-nginxspec:  selector:    matchLabels:      app.kubernetes.io/name: ingress-nginx      app.kubernetes.io/instance: ingress-nginx      app.kubernetes.io/component: controller  revisionHistoryLimit: 10  minReadySeconds: 0  template:    metadata:      labels:        app.kubernetes.io/name: ingress-nginx        app.kubernetes.io/instance: ingress-nginx        app.kubernetes.io/component: controller    spec:      dnsPolicy: ClusterFirst      containers:        - name: controller          image: k8s.gcr.io/ingress-nginx/controller:v1.0.4@sha256:545cff00370f28363dad31e3b59a94ba377854d3a11f18988f5f9e56841ef9ef          imagePullPolicy: IfNotPresent          lifecycle:            preStop:              exec:                command:                  - /wait-shutdown          args:            - /nginx-ingress-controller            - --election-id=ingress-controller-leader            - --controller-class=k8s.io/ingress-nginx            - --configmap=$(POD_NAMESPACE)/ingress-nginx-controller            - --validating-webhook=:8443            - --validating-webhook-certificate=/usr/local/certificates/cert            - --validating-webhook-key=/usr/local/certificates/key          securityContext:            capabilities:              drop:                - ALL              add:                - NET_BIND_SERVICE            runAsUser: 101            allowPrivilegeEscalation: true          env:            - name: POD_NAME              valueFrom:                fieldRef:                  fieldPath: metadata.name            - name: POD_NAMESPACE              valueFrom:                fieldRef:                  fieldPath: metadata.namespace            - name: LD_PRELOAD              value: /usr/local/lib/libmimalloc.so          livenessProbe:            failureThreshold: 5            httpGet:              path: /healthz              port: 10254              scheme: HTTP            initialDelaySeconds: 10            periodSeconds: 10            successThreshold: 1            timeoutSeconds: 1          readinessProbe:            failureThreshold: 3            httpGet:              path: /healthz              port: 10254              scheme: HTTP            initialDelaySeconds: 10            periodSeconds: 10            successThreshold: 1            timeoutSeconds: 1          ports:            - name: http              containerPort: 80              protocol: TCP            - name: https              containerPort: 443              protocol: TCP            - name: webhook              containerPort: 8443              protocol: TCP          volumeMounts:            - name: webhook-cert              mountPath: /usr/local/certificates/              readOnly: true          resources:            requests:              cpu: 100m              memory: 90Mi      nodeSelector:        kubernetes.io/os: linux      serviceAccountName: ingress-nginx      terminationGracePeriodSeconds: 300      hostNetwork: true      volumes:        - name: webhook-cert          secret:            secretName: ingress-nginx-admission

Deploy that, then setup your ingressresource, as indicated above.

Your key tests are:

  • Does my ingress have a dedicated node in my bare-metal implementation?
  • if I hit port 80 on the ingress node, do I get the same thing as hitting the NodePort? (let's say NodePort is 31207 - do I get the same thing hitting port 80 on the ingress node as hitting port 31207 on any node?)

Final note: Ingress has changed a lot over the past few years, and tutorials are often providing examples that don't pass validation - please feel free to comment on this answer if it has become out of date
